Andrew Jackson Barge was the Son Of John William Barge and Mary Ann Elizabeth Cryer, His Grand Parents were Dr. Colin McIver Barge and Rosanah Young and his Great Grand Parents were Francis Abraham Barge and Hannah Harris Barge.
Jacksons G.G.Grand Parents were Lewis and Christian Barge from Fayetiville N. Carolina Lewis was a Patriot he was the second signer of The Liberty Point Resolve in 1775 which was N. Carolina Declaration of Independance.

Andrew Jackson 1st. Wife was Nola Mae Thompson they Married on August-6-1911 in Zavalla, Texas.
Jackson and Nola had 4 Wonderful Children born to there Marriage they were Myrtel Barge,James Byron Barge, Lille May Barge and Claudie Jackson Barge.
When Nola was only 22 years of age she died after a short illness, her children were very young the oldest was 7 the youngest was Claudie he was only 11 months old it was a very hard time for my Papa and his children they were all heart broken at the loss of there Mother and Wife but they made it through this with the help of The Lord & Close Family Members who reached out and helped them.
Some time later Jackson as he was called meet a wonderful
Lady by the name of Lollie Alvis Crawford they married April-25-1920 in Zavalla, Texas and had 2 Sons born to there marriage they were Jessie Alvis Barge and Andrew Jackson Barge JR.
Jackson & Lollie raised there 6 Children to love The Lord, and to Love one another,they had many good years together there were hard times yes but the good times out numbered the bad, they buried James Byron in 1952 he was but 38 years old when The Lord called Him Home he left a wife and 7 Children the youngest not quite 2 years of age.
Then again tragedy struck in 1960 when Claude died from a heart Attack at age 42.
Life went on there were many great years ahead for this Wonderful family there was much Love in this Family Mama and Papa were always Faithful to attend Church and They Loved The Lord.
When Jackson died on Dec-9-1985 he and his Second Wife Lollie had been Married 66 Years he left us with so many Wonderful Memories Papa Barge as us Grand Kids called Him he was the Best and the kindest Grandad anyone could have hoped for I will always treasure my time with Him and Mama Barge.
